As far as Avengers theories go, were still gobbling up anything and everything that paints a larger picture of the happenings of the latest film Endgame.

Months after the Marvel Cinematic Universe epic was unleashed in cinemas and thus our senses, wild punters have been trying to extract added details.

The latest of which suggests Hulk (Mark Ruffalo) created an immortality machine when he was busy trying to figure out the Quantum Realm.

Are we just getting carried away with thoughts now?

One Reddit user by the name of u/ak2sup appeared to have an epiphany when they thought back to Scott Lang AKA Ant Man (Paul Rudd) being flung about time and space while the Avengers attempted to bring back the Infinity Stones.

Just realized it, while hulk was doing time-travel test on scott he accidently turned scott into an old, teen and a baby, [sic] the user wrote this week.
